Methyl chloroacetate
SIAL/36546 - PESTANAL®, analytical standard
CAS Number: 96-34-4
Empirical Formula (Hill Notation): C3H5ClO2
Molecular Weight: 108.52
EC Number: 202-501-1
MDL Number: MFCD00000931
Linear Formula: ClCH2COOCH3

Application: | Methyl chloroacetate can find applications as a solvent in the liquid-liquid extraction of neutral compounds like alkylphenones, separated using micellar electrokinetic chromatography.Methyl chloroacetate may be used as a precursor for the synthesis of d3-labeled dimethoate, an internal standard used for the quantification of dimethoate in food samples using isotope dilution and liquid chromatography coupled with electrospray ionization tandem mass spectrometry (LC/ESI-MS/MS) with multiple reaction monitoring mode (MRM). |
